Event Description
|
It was reported that a patient underwent a procedure for supraventricular tachycardia with a halo catheter where the catheter became knotted.During the procedure, the catheter became knotted, and was found to be difficult to remove from the patient's body.It appeared that the catheter was stuck in a partially deflected state.The physician was able to manipulate the hand controls, but the catheter would not respond to the inputs.A second catheter was used to assist in the removal of the knotted catheter.The procedure then continued with a new catheter, and the case was completed without patient consequence.There was no obvious damage to the catheter or electrodes noted upon withdrawal.The sheath in use was a terumo pinnacle 10cm short sheath (7fr).The issue with the deflection mechanism is not reportable.Since a catheter with this issue cannot deflect or relax completely, it cannot be used and must be replaced.The potential that this could cause or contribute to an adverse event is remote.However, the issue with the catheter becoming knotted is an mdr reportable event.Even if the integrity of the catheter is intact and no rings appear to be damaged or sharp, there is still a significant risk of damage to the patient's vascular structures.

Manufacturer Narrative
|
Manufacturer's reference number: (b)(4).It was reported that a patient underwent a procedure for supraventricular tachycardia with a halo catheter where the catheter became knotted.The returned device was visually inspected, and was found in good condition.Per the reported event, a deflection test was performed, which the catheter passed.The catheter outer diameter was measured, and was found within specification.The device history record (dhr) was reviewed, and no anomalies were found related to this complaint.In addition, the dhr review verifies that the device was manufactured in accordance with documented specification and procedures.The customer complaint cannot be confirmed.
